Build a feasible schedule.
The games of the first week are fixed as: \( \langle 1,2 \rangle \cup
\{\langle p + 2, t - p + 1\rangle | p \geq 1\}\).
The remaining games are computed by transforming a game \( \langle h, a, g \rangle \) from the previous week in a new game \( \langle h', a'\rangle \), where:
\( h' = \left\{
\begin{tabular}{l c l}
1 & & if $h = 1$ \\
2 & & if $h = t$ \\
$h + 1$ & & otherwise
\end{tabular}\right.
\) and \( a' = \left\{
\begin{tabular}{l c l}
2 & & if $h = t$ \\
a + 1 & & otherwise
\end{tabular}\right.
\)
